Exploring Addis Ababa: A Capital Tour Guide
Welcome to Addis Ababa, the vibrant center of Ethiopia! This historic city boasts a rich cultural heritage, stunning architecture, and delicious cuisine. On your journey through Addis Ababa, you'll discover incredible landmarks like the Trinity Cathedral, renowned for its intricate artwork. Explore the bustling Merkato, one of the largest open-air markets in Africa, where you can obtain everything from spices to textiles. A must-see landmark is the National Museum of Ethiopia, home to a abundance of artifacts that shed light on Ethiopia's fascinating past. For breathtaking views of the city, head to Mount Entoto, where you can hike through lush forests. Don't forget to visit the picturesque Piazza, a historic plaza known for its colonial architecture and lively atmosphere.

The Buzzing Streets of Addis Ababa: A Foodie's Delight
Addis Ababa, the heart of Ethiopia, pulses with a unique energy that extends to its remarkable food scene. Explore through the city's narrow streets and you'll be greeted by a symphony of aromas and flavors, inviting you to savor the authentic taste of Ethiopia. From humble street vendors to upscale restaurants, Addis Ababa offers an unforgettable gastronomic journey for every palate.
- Taste the iconic injera, a earthy flatbread that serves as both plate and utensil.
- Explore the world of Ethiopian stews, known as wat, with their rich spices.
- Indulge in the flavorful tibs, marinated and pan-fried beef, a true culinary delight.
